Yumi’s new Cathedral Hill location is now open inside the former Fabulous Fern’s location. It’s the first in a two-part expansion for the Excelsior-based Japanese restaurant. Another new location is slated for opening soon at Southdale Center. What began as a tiny spot in the western Twin Cities suburb of Excelsior from owners Aaron Switz and Mikael Asp, who have also worked with the local mini-chain Agra Culture.
In addition to the hard-to-eat-in-just-one-bite sushi rolls, Yumi serves a variety of other Japanese dishes, and there is a full bar. Cocktails have a Japanese bent with sochu standing in for other spirits and an Old Fashioned made with a rare Japanese whisky.
The interior is hardly recognizable after a total transformation from the dated decor and oddball bar layout to long, clean lines that make great use of large windows that overlook Selby Avenue. The entrance is from the large parking lot, and an open kitchen overlooks several tables for access to watching the chefs create dishes.
Yumi Cathedral Hill is open for dinner seven days a week.
